Youth Development

The goal of the Foundation’s Youth Development portfolio is to elevate the engagement of youth and the voice of youth – who are often unheard or ignored — in changing the systems that affect them and the communities where they live. To achieve that goal, the Foundation supports work in areas such as youth media, youth organizing, youth leadership, and youth-led advocacy. The Youth Development grantmaking prioritizes programs that engage low-income and under-served young people ages 10 to 24.

The Foundation is also committed to building the capacity of the organizations that do this work. To that end, it invests in development of the tools, data, capacity, and systems that build the capacity of the field and provide valuable lessons for this work.
